What is the Model Context Protocol (MCP) File Manager?

The MCP File Manager is a file management tool built on modern technology that allows users to easily manage and operate remote file systems via the FTP protocol. It offers various functions such as uploading, downloading, deleting, and creating directories, and is suitable for individuals and teams in need of efficient file management.

How to use the MCP File Manager?

You can start using it in just a few steps: install dependencies, configure environment variables, and start the application. It supports integration with multiple development environments, such as Visual Studio Code and Cursor.

Applicable scenarios

It is suitable for developers, designers, and any scenarios where remote files need to be frequently processed, such as website maintenance, data analysis, or collaborative development.

Main Features

Browse remote directories
View and navigate to various folders on the remote FTP server.
Upload files and folders
Upload local files or folders to the remote server.
Download files and folders
Download files or folders from the remote server to the local machine.
Delete files and folders
Safely remove resources on the remote server.
Create new directories
Create new folders on the remote server.
Recursive file operations
Support batch operations on the entire directory tree to improve efficiency.
Advantages
The interface is intuitive and easy to use, suitable for non - technical personnel
Supports multiple operating systems and development environments
Powerful file management capabilities to meet diverse needs
Limitations
Initial setup may require a certain technical background
It depends on the network connection and cannot be used when the network is down
